Offroad Adventure Australia: Discover the Outback!

Australia is the ultimate destination for off-road travel, offering you unforgettable adventures in untouched wilderness. Explore the stunning landscapes of the Canning Stock Route, the longest off-road track in the world at 1,800 km. Here, you can expect fascinating deserts, salt lakes, and the culture of the Aborigines, bringing you closer to the heart of the outback. Wild camping under the clear starry sky will be the perfect complement to your experience. Plan your off-road tours in Australia and be inspired by the diversity and beauty of nature!

Australia Travel and Vacation – Good to know

Yes, you need a visa to enter Australia. The application is made online through the official website of the Australian government. Popular options are the eVisitor visa or the ETA visa. A visa is not available at the airport. Make sure your passport is valid for at least 6 months beyond the return date.
Sydney Airport (SYD) is the largest and best-connected airport in Australia. It offers the most international flights and good connections to other cities. Alternatively, Melbourne Airport (MEL) is also a popular destination for international travelers and has many domestic connections. Both are ideal starting points for off-road adventures.
The local currency is the Australian Dollar (AUD). Credit cards are widely accepted, but it is advisable to carry some cash for small expenses or remote areas. ATMs are available in most cities. Check your bank’s fees for international payments. Also, use local exchange offices for better rates.
No specific vaccinations are required, but a general travel vaccination is recommended. A travel insurance is essential to cover unexpected costs, especially for adventure activities. Ensure your insurance also covers emergency transport. Check in advance for the best deals.
For off-road travel, you need a valid national driver's license. An international driver's license is advisable to avoid issues with the rental car company. Check the local traffic rules, especially in rural areas where road conditions can be challenging. Many highway and gravel drives require some driving experience in all terrains.
SIM cards are readily available in Australia. Visit a store of providers like Telstra, Optus or Vodafone. There you will find various prepaid plans with lots of data. Most stores can be found in airports, shopping centers, and supermarkets. Consider ordering your card online in advance to avoid waiting times.
